问题描述
|
我该如何添加密件抄送?
$mail_From = $From_email;
$mail_To = $payer_email;
$mail_Subject = $Subject_line;
$mail_Body = $email_msg;
mail($mail_To,$mail_Subject,$mail_Body,$mail_From);
感谢您的提示。
麦可
解决方法
手册中对此进行了非常清楚的解释。
使用
additional_headers
参数,例如
$mail_Headers = array(
\'From: \' . $From_email,\'Bcc: [email protected]\'
); // edit,oops,too used to using mail abstraction libraries
mail($mail_To,$mail_Subject,$mail_Body,implode(PHP_EOL,$mail_Headers));
, 使用标头将信息添加到您的电子邮件中(例如CC,BCC,FRom等):
$headers = \'MIME-Version: 1.0\' . \"\\r\\n\";
$headers .= \'Content-type: text/html; charset=iso-8859-1\' . \"\\r\\n\";
//或\'Content-type:text / plain; \'
$headers .= \'From: \'.$mail_From. \"\\r\\n\";
$headers .= \'Bcc: \'.$mail_Bcc.\"\\r\\n\";
mail($mail_To,$headers);
有关更多详细信息,请参见php手册上的mail()。另外,我建议使用像PhpMailer这样的好的库